Experience the ROCK Ultra in action over an active construction site in North Laguna Hills, California—capturing not only established neighborhoods but also high-density construction detail with unmatched clarity. From building footprints to individual beams, bridges, and even foothill trail systems, the Ultra provides a complete perspective for construction inspections, project tracking, and site planning.
This dataset shows how ROCK Ultra delivers centimeter-level accuracy and high-density point clouds that reveal more than just surface outlines—it maps the finer details that matter most on complex job sites.
Dataset Highlights:
→ Collected By: ROCK Robotic / North Laguna Hills, CA
→ Total Area Covered: ~113 acres
→ Flight Height: ~70 meters (230 ft AGL)
→ Flight Speed: ~6–7 m/s
→ Flight Type: Construction-focused aerial mapping
→ Output: Raw point cloud + surface model + breakline integration
